2006 TRX 350 TE . Battery is at 12.5V when engine is off. When the engine is running it drops to to 11V instead of rising to 13+ V. I tested the stator. It passed the ohm test (0.5ohm all around). I did a diode test on the Rectifier regulator. It passed the diode test. Does anyone have any ideas? I pulled the stator off to see if there was any blackened coils. None. I'm pretty handy, but I'm no expert. Is there any other tests I should run? Any ideas? Thank you for your help.

Wow, you went to the trouble of removing the stator rather than trying a new regulator? We have regulators on the shelf, so when a 350 doesn't charge we fit a new one. If that doesn't work, we test the stator coils, but most important test is, are the coils earthed? If they are, you have a faulty stator. If they aren't, you still may have a faulty stator, but the next test is battery power to the regulator, not volts, so test for this with a test lamp between pos and neg wire pins in the regulator plug. If the lamp doesn't shine brightly you have a high resistance in one of these wires between battery and regulator. For some electronic reason, this causes the reg to stop feeding charge to the battery.
